Diclofenac Potassium

Diclofenac tablets is medicinal that works as a pain reliever, antipyretics, and anti-inflammatory medication. It is used in the treatment of rheumatic inflammatory and degenerative diseases (rheumatoid arthritis, ankylosing spondylitis, osteoarthritis, rheumatism), in painful post-traumatic conditions and inflammations. Diclofenac tablets are administered orally. Doctors prescribe this primarily as Gout Medication, in addition to being medicine for severe menstrual pain, headache, and migraine.

How does it work?

Diclofenac works mainly by being an inflammation reliever, for example in the joints. The inflammations can cause sharp pain; by reducing them, and by the analgesic effect, the pain is greatly relieved. If you have joint inflammation, your doctor will prescribe diclofenac to reduce symptoms as much as possible. In addition, the medicine also prevents them from swelling. Diclofenac is also often prescribed for menstrual pain. During menstruation, women can experience annoying pain in the back and abdomen. The discomfort is often very intense and the doctor prescribes this medicine. The active substance, also called diclofenac, relieves menstrual pain. It is often started one day before menstruation, to minimize discomfort. This makes cramps in the uterus and abdomen less painful.

What are the benefits of taking it?

Diclofenac belongs to the group of medicines called non-steroidal anti-inflammatory drugs used to treat pain and inflammation. Diclofenac uses include treatment for the following conditions:

  • Chronic inflammatory    rheumatic    diseases (rheumatoid arthritis, ankylopoietic spondyloarthritis, osteoarthritis),
  • Extra-articular rheumatism,
  • Acute gout attacks,
  • Period pains,
  • Post-traumatic inflammation.

How do I use it and its dosage?

Always use this medicine exactly as your doctor or pharmacist has told you. If in doubt, consult your doctor or pharmacist again.

The recommended diclofenac dosage is:

Use in adults and children over 14 years

The recommended dose for milder cases is 100 mg (one tablet twice a day). Do not exceed the dose of 150 mg (3 tablets) a day. The total daily dose should be divided into 2 or 3 divided doses.

During menstrual pain, the daily dose, to be adjusted individually, is 50-200 mg (1 to 4 tablets). An initial dose of 50-100 mg (1 to 2 tablets) will be administered and if necessary it will be increased in the following menstrual cycles. Treatment should be initiated when the first symptoms appear. Depending on its intensity, it will continue for a few days.

Administration:

The tablets should be swallowed whole with a glass of water or other liquid, without dividing or chewing them. Take diclofenac preferably before meals or on an empty stomach.

Side effects & precautions

Like all medicines, this medicine can cause side effects, although not everybody gets them. Some side effects can be serious. Stop using this medicine and contact your doctor immediately if you notice:

Mild abdominal cramps and abdominal pain on palpation that begins shortly after starting treatment with diclofenac followed by rectal bleeding or bloody diarrhea normally observed within 24 hours of the onset of abdominal pain (often unknown, cannot be determined from the available data). Other Diclofenac side effects that have been reported with the use of said medication are as follows:

Common side effects (may affect up to 1 in 10 people):

  • Nervous system disorders
  • headache
  • dizziness
  • Ear and labyrinth disorders
  • Vertigo
  • Gastrointestinal disorders
  • sickness
  • vomiting
  • diarrhea
  • acidity
  • abdominal pain
  • gases
  • lack of appetite
  • Hepatobiliary disorders
  • disturbances in the results of blood tests on the functioning of the liver (increase in serum transaminases)
  • Skin and subcutaneous tissue disorders
  • Rash on the skin

Uncommon side effects (may affect up to 1 in 100 people):

  • Cardiac disorders (at high doses during prolonged treatment)
  • palpitations
  • sudden severe chest pain (symptoms of myocardial infarction or heart attack)
  • shortness of breath, difficulty lying down, swelling of the feet and legs (signs of heart failure)
  • If these symptoms appear, consult your doctor immediately Rare side effects (may affect up to 1 in 1,000 people):
  • Immune system disorders
  • Swelling of the face, eyes, or tongue
  • Difficulty swallowing
  • Wheezing
  • Hives
  • General itching
  • Skin rash
  • Fever
  • Abdominal cramps
  • Chest discomfort or tightness
  • Shortness of breath
  • Dizziness
  • Unconsciousness (severe allergic reaction)
